1

Kylo 提供了 ambari 服务的功能。我尝试但没有找到如何使用它。那是从互联网上得到的。

  1. 修改/确保已设置连接属性。ambari 连接参数需要从主要的 kylo-services application.properties 移到一个名为 ambari.properties 的新文件中

• 创建一个新文件/opt/kylo/kylo-services/conf/ambari.properties。确保文件的所有者是 kylo

• 在该文件中添加和配置以下属性:

        ambariRestClientConfig.host=127.0.0.1
        ambariRestClientConfig.port=8080
        ambariRestClientConfig.username=admin
        ambariRestClientConfig.password=admin
        ambari.services.status=HDFS,HIVE,MAPREDUCE2,SQOOP
  1. 复制

    /opt/kylo/setup/plugins/kylo-service-monitor-ambari-0.8.0.jar 到 /opt/kylo/kylo-services/plugin cp /opt/kylo/setup/plugins/kylo-service-monitor-ambari -0.8.0.jar /opt/kylo/kylo-services/plugin/

4

1 回答 1

0

按照上述步骤找到解决方案。您可以在服务选项卡下的 kylo 中查看 ambari 作业状态。

在 bleow property 的这个属性下提供的服务和你一样多。像 HIVE、HDFS 等。所有这些服务都可以在 kylo 的这个服务选项卡下看到。ambari.services.status=HDFS,HIVE,MAPREDUCE2,SQOOP,TEZ,HBASE,PIG,KAFKA,SPARK,ZOOKEEPER,YARN,FLUME,ACCUMULO,AMBARIINFRA,AMBARIMETRICS,ATLAS,KNOX,LOGSEARCH,SPARK,SPARK2,MAHOUT,SLIDER

于 2017-11-30T10:48:49.750 回答